

本文属于机器翻译版本。若本译文内容与英语原文存在差异，则一律以英文原文为准。

# 为 Lightsail 负载均衡器配置运行状况检查设置
<a name="understanding-lightsail-load-balancer-health-checking"></a>

健康检查将在您的 Lightsail 实例连接到负载均衡器后立即开始，此后每 30 秒进行一次。您可以在负载均衡器管理页面上查看运行状况检查状态。

![运行状况检查状态指示器](http://docs.aws.amazon.com/zh_cn/lightsail/latest/userguide/images/target-instances-health-check-passed.png)


## 自定义运行状况检查路径
<a name="why-customize-health-check-path"></a>

您可能希望自定义您的运行状况检查路径。例如，如果您的主页加载缓慢或上面有很多图片，则可以将 Lightsail 配置为查看加载速度更快的其他页面。

1. 在左侧导航窗格中，选择**联网**。

1. 选择您的负载均衡器以对其进行管理。

1. 在 **Target instances**（目标实例）选项卡上，选择 **Customize health checking**（自定义运行状况检查）。

1. 键入有效的运行状况检查路径，然后选择 **Save**（保存）。  
![自定义运行状况检查路径](http://docs.aws.amazon.com/zh_cn/lightsail/latest/userguide/images/customize-health-checking-path.png)

## 运行状况检查指标
<a name="health-check-metrics"></a>

以下指标可以帮助您诊断运行状况检查问题。使用 AWS Command Line Interface 或 Lightsail API 返回有关特定运行状况检查指标的信息。
+ **`ClientTLSNegotiationErrorCount`**：由未与负载均衡器建立会话的客户端启动的 TLS 连接数。可能的原因包括密码或协议不匹配。

  `Statistics`：最有用的统计工具是 `Sum`。
+ **`HealthyHostCount`**：被视为正常运行的目标实例数。

  `Statistics`：最有用的统计数据是 `Average`、`Minimum` 和 `Maximum`。
+ **`UnhealthyHostCount`**：被视为未正常运行的目标实例数。

  `Statistics`：最有用的统计数据是 `Average`、`Minimum` 和 `Maximum`。
+ **`HTTPCode_LB_4XX_Count`**：源自负载均衡器的 HTTP 4XX 客户端错误代码数。如果请求格式错误或不完整，则会生成客户端错误。目标实例尚未收到这些请求。该计数不包含目标实例生成的任何响应代码。

  `Statistics`：最有用的统计工具是 `Sum`。请注意，`Minimum`、`Maximum` 和 `Average` 均返回 `1`。
+ **`HTTPCode_LB_5XX_Count`**：源自负载均衡器的 HTTP 5XX 服务器错误代码数。该计数不包含目标实例生成的任何响应代码。

  `Statistics`：最有用的统计工具是 `Sum`。请注意，`Minimum`、`Maximum` 和 `Average` 均返回 `1`。请注意，`Minimum`、`Maximum` 和 `Average` 均返回 `1`。
+ **`HTTPCode_Instance_2XX_Count`**：由目标实例生成的 HTTP 响应代码数。它不包括负载均衡器生成的任何响应代码。

  `Statistics`：最有用的统计工具是 `Sum`。请注意，`Minimum`、`Maximum` 和 `Average` 均返回 `1`。
+ **`HTTPCode_Instance_3XX_Count`**：由目标实例生成的 HTTP 响应代码数。它不包括负载均衡器生成的任何响应代码。

  `Statistics`：最有用的统计工具是 `Sum`。请注意，`Minimum`、`Maximum` 和 `Average` 均返回 `1`。
+ **`HTTPCode_Instance_4XX_Count`**：由目标实例生成的 HTTP 响应代码数。它不包括负载均衡器生成的任何响应代码。

  `Statistics`：最有用的统计工具是 `Sum`。请注意，`Minimum`、`Maximum` 和 `Average` 均返回 `1`。
+ **`HTTPCode_Instance_5XX_Count`**：由目标实例生成的 HTTP 响应代码数。它不包括负载均衡器生成的任何响应代码。

  `Statistics`：最有用的统计工具是 `Sum`。请注意，`Minimum`、`Maximum` 和 `Average` 均返回 `1`。
+ **`InstanceResponseTime`**：从请求离开负载均衡器到从目标实例收到响应之间所用的时间（以秒为单位）。

  `Statistics`：最有用的统计工具是 `Average`。
+ **`RejectedConnectionCount`**：由于负载均衡器已达到最大连接数而拒绝的连接数。

  `Statistics`：最有用的统计工具是 `Sum`。
+ **`RequestCount`**-已处理的请求数 IPv4。该计数仅包含具有负载均衡器的目标实例生成的响应的请求。

  `Statistics`：最有用的统计工具是 `Sum`。请注意，`Minimum`、`Maximum` 和 `Average` 均返回 `1`。

**Topics**
+ [自定义运行状况检查路径](#why-customize-health-check-path)
+ [运行状况检查指标](#health-check-metrics)
+ [运行状况检查](enable-set-up-health-checking-for-lightsail-load-balancer-metrics.md)